Telmevas H
Telmevas H is a combination medication containing Telmisartan and Hydrochlorothiazide, used to treat hypertension and improve blood sugar control in type 2 diabetes patients.

Verified AIWhat Is This Medicine?
Telmevas H is a prescription medication that combines Telmisartan and Hydrochlorothiazide to treat high blood pressure and aid in blood sugar management in type 2 diabetes patients.
Medical Uses
Telmevas H is primarily used to control hypertension and to improve cardiovascular outcomes in patients with type 2 diabetes by controlling blood pressure and reducing the risk of stroke, heart attack, and kidney complications.
Administration
Take Telmevas H once daily at the same time each day, with or without food. Swallow the tablet whole with water and follow your doctor's instructions regarding dosage and duration.
Mechanism
Telmisartan blocks angiotensin II receptors, causing blood vessels to relax and lower blood pressure. Hydrochlorothiazide increases urine output to reduce excess fluid and salt, further lowering blood pressure and assisting in volume control.
Target Benefits
Effective reduction of high blood pressure, improved blood sugar control in diabetic patients, decreased risk of cardiovascular events, and prevention of kidney damage associated with hypertension and diabetes.
Standard Dosage Framework
The typical starting dose is one tablet daily; however, the exact dosage depends on individual patient needs and physician recommendations. Dosage adjustments may be necessary based on response and tolerance.
Possible Side Effects
Possible side effects include dizziness, lightheadedness, increased urination, dehydration, electrolyte imbalances, headache, and rarely allergic reactions. Contact your doctor if you experience severe symptoms.
Critical Contraindications
Not suitable for patients with severe kidney or liver impairment, pregnant or breastfeeding women, or those allergic to any component. Use caution in patients with electrolyte abnormalities or gout history.
Interactions
Telmevas H may interact with potassium supplements, lithium, other antihypertensives, NSAIDs, and certain diabetes medications, potentially affecting drug efficacy or increasing side effects.
Storage Environment
Store Telmevas H tablets in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ight and moisture. Keep out of reach of children and dispose of expired medication properly.
Advisory Node
Follow your healthcare provider’s instructions, do not skip doses, avoid alcohol while taking this medication, and report any unusual symptoms promptly. Regular monitoring of blood pressure and kidney function is recommended.

Vitara-v 20 Mg
Vitara-v 20 Mg is a potent antihypertensive medication designed to control high blood pressure and support heart health. It is prescribed to reduce the risk of cardiovascular complications.

Verified AIWhat Is This Medicine?
Vitara-v 20 Mg is a prescription antihypertensive medication used to manage high blood pressure and reduce the risk of cardiovascular diseases.
Medical Uses
Used primarily to treat hypertension and prevent complications such as stroke, heart attack, and kidney damage associated with high blood pressure.
Administration
Take Vitara-v 20 Mg orally once daily with or without food as prescribed by your healthcare provider. Do not skip doses or stop abruptly without medical advice.
Mechanism
Vitara-v 20 Mg works by relaxing and widening blood vessels, which lowers blood pressure and improves blood flow, thereby reducing the workload on the heart.
Target Benefits
Helps maintain healthy blood pressure levels, reduces risk of cardiovascular events, supports kidney function, and improves overall heart health.
Standard Dosage Framework
The typical dosage is 20 mg once daily, but your doctor may adjust the dose based on your response and medical condition.
Possible Side Effects
Possible side effects include dizziness, headache, fatigue, nausea, and mild swelling. Serious side effects are rare but require immediate medical attention.
Critical Contraindications
Do not use if allergic to any ingredients. Use caution if you have liver or kidney problems. Avoid alcohol and inform your doctor if pregnant or breastfeeding.
Interactions
May interact with other antihypertensives, diuretics, lithium, NSAIDs, and certain supplements. Always disclose your medication list to your healthcare provider.
Storage Environment
Store Vitara-v 20 Mg at room temperature away from moisture, heat, and direct light. Keep out of reach of children.
Advisory Node
Follow your prescribed regimen carefully, attend regular check-ups, avoid alcohol, and do not discontinue without consulting your doctor.
